Step 2: The Country Code - Unveiling the Dubai Mystery
Every country has a unique code, like a secret handshake for phone calls. Dubai, being a part of the United Arab Emirates (UAE), proudly uses the code +971. Write this down, memorize it, sing it in the shower – whatever helps you remember this international key.

You might be tempted to include the leading zero (0) that exists in some Dubai numbers. Resist the urge! International calling doesn't deal in zeros – it's a straight shot to the digits after that zero.
Step 3: Enter the Dubai Number - The Grand Finale!
Now comes the main course: the actual Dubai phone number. Here's where your friend's number comes into play. Add it after the country code (+971) with no spaces or dashes.

For Example: If your friend's Dubai number is 12345678, then save it as +97112345678 in your phone.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): Dialing Dubai from India, No Sweat!
Q: How to make a call to Dubai from India?
- Easy! Dial the international prefix (+), followed by the UAE country code (971), and then your friend's Dubai number.
Q: Will it be expensive to call Dubai?
- Calling charges depend on your service provider. Check their international calling plans for the best rates.
Q: Can I use WhatsApp to chat with my Dubai friend?
- Absolutely! As long as both of you have internet access, WhatsApp calls and messages work seamlessly across borders.
Q: Can I save a Dubai contact with a name and picture?
- Of course! Most phones allow you to add names, pictures, and even emojis to your contacts.
Q: I keep getting an error message when saving the number. Help!
- Double-check the number format. You might have missed a digit or accidentally included a leading zero.
